Wie kann ich feststellen, wann ich mich bei Windows angemeldet habe?

10607
skiphoppy

Unter UNIX kann ich erkennen, wann ich mich mit dem letzten Befehl bei meiner Workstation an- und abgemeldet habe. Gibt es eine Möglichkeit, dieselben Informationen auf meiner Windows-Workstation abzurufen?

Ich bemerke, dass Cygwin einen letzten Befehl hat, aber wtmp scheint nicht gefüllt zu sein. Gibt es eine Möglichkeit, mit Cygwin zum letzten Mal zu arbeiten?

(Wenn dies nur programmgesteuert möglich ist, sollte die Frage in StackOverflow stehen?)

16
Diese Frage ist für SuperUser gut. random vor 14 Jahren 5

6 Antworten auf die Frage

13
gbjbaanb

Sie können "net user <Benutzername>" versuchen - eines der vielen Ergebnisse wird die Zeit der "letzten Anmeldung" sein (Hinweis: Ich habe dies nur auf einer Domänenarbeitsstation versucht, nicht auf einer Einzelplatz-Workstation). Ihre Ergebnisse können daher leicht abweichen ).

Wenn Sie sich in einer Domäne befinden, müssen Sie dem Befehl "/ domain" hinzufügen. fretje vor 14 Jahren 5
ah ah! In diesem Fall hat mein Check des lokalen Benutzers einwandfrei funktioniert. Prost gbjbaanb vor 14 Jahren 0
6
Dave

Eingabeaufforderung öffnen Geben Sie an der Eingabeaufforderung 'quser' ein, um Ihren Benutzernamen und die Uhrzeit für die Anmeldung zusammen mit anderen Daten anzuzeigen.

2
William Hilsum

Wenn Sie zu Systemsteuerung> Verwaltung> Lokale Sicherheitsrichtlinie wechseln, können Sie eine Reihe von Prüfungen einrichten, einschließlich Anmeldung und Abmeldung.

Nach dem Einrichten (und dem Neustart) sollten alle Details im Ereignisprotokoll angezeigt werden.

Gute Idee, obwohl Administratorrechte erforderlich sind (oder die Berechtigung zum Ändern solcher Einstellungen). Gnoupi vor 14 Jahren 0
Dies ist auch keine Lösung, wenn das OP * NOW * wissen möchte, wann er sich zuletzt angemeldet hat, * bevor * er die Überwachung konfiguriert hat. fretje vor 14 Jahren 0
1
demongolem

Ich sehe viel um das Ereignisprotokoll tanzen, aber nicht die genaue Antwort, also werde ich es geben.

  1. Gehen Sie in die Ereignisanzeige
  2. Erweitern Sie Windows-Protokolle (unter Ereignisanzeige).
  3. Wählen Sie Sicherheit (unter Windows-Protokollen)
  4. Zeigen Sie die Spalte "Taskkategorie" für Anmeldungen an
  5. Klicken Sie auf eine Anmeldezeile und zeigen Sie die Details an, um zu sehen, ob es sich um den erwarteten Benutzer handelt.
-1
DrJekl

Funktioniert dies für Sie: Letzte Anmeldezeit in VBScript ?

Es ist besser, mehr als nur den Link zu posten (http://meta.stackexchange.com/questions/15625/is-downvoting-link-only-answers-acceptable). fretje vor 14 Jahren 3
Ich persönlich habe nichts gegen eine Link-Antwort, solange ich nicht darauf klicken muss, um zu verstehen, was es ist. "Funktioniert das für Sie?" Sagt mir nichts. Sampson vor 14 Jahren 3
-1

können Sie die überprüfen protokolliert Fenster Ereignisse http://support.microsoft.com/kb/308427 für das!

Und was genau zu prüfen ist? Weil die Ereignisprotokolle viele Dinge anzeigen. Gnoupi vor 14 Jahren 3